OverviewEvery girl should grow up with Alice, and with this irresistible new look, a whole new generation will want to. Alice and Patrick are getting married! Well, sort of. It's all part for her eighth grade health class. But, this is a piece of wedding cake compared to some of her friends' assignments where they have to role play being pregnant or being caught shoplifting. The biggest challenge of all, though, is just growing up--and this health unit is showing that it doesn't get any easier! Who decided that life was a never ending obstacle course, anyway?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ationPhyllis Reynolds Naylor has written more than 135 books, including the Newbery Award-winning Shiloh and its sequels, three of which were made into movies; the Alice series; Roxie and the Hooligans; and Roxie and the Hooligans at Buzzard's Roost.
